Alta IA Rental Listings
1 rentals available
Loading...
Loading...
Loading...
End of matching results
6 results nearby
- Seneca Place Apartments, 1405 Seneca St Space 34, Storm Lake, IA 50588
- 2 bds
- 1 ba
- 780 sqft
to get email alerts when listings hit the market.